/ * SAGA MUSIX - ENIGMATIC PATH (5:08) * /
/______________________________________________________________/
Now what's this? Quite a mixture of different styles... I had an idea
about an EBM track when I went Rome with my school class and instantly
wrote some ideas down. When I got back, I immediately started to create
this track. It took me 2 days to do the major parts of this track, many
details were added later. In the end, it turned out to be some slow
EBM /Industrial / Rock / whatever tune! I guess I've never mixed so
many styles... :-D
But I'm really content with this tune. Really. I simply love it. Gotta
be one of my best now. Also in terms of tracking techniques.
I only applied 2 VSTs on the whole track this time to master the whole
thing. So it won't sound bad in XMplay either. But I used some settings
in OpenMPT like per-sample interpolation settings which aren't avail-
able in other module players. This means you should use OpenMPT
(www.modplug.com) and download the two VST plugins from my website
(see below). You can also get the MP3 version there if you can't use
Modplug.
